HomeMy WebLinkAbout 14-33 Approving Participation in Metro Mortgage Assistance Plus ProgramRESOLUTION NO. > i A RESOLUTION APPROVING A DELEGATION AND PARTICIPATON AGREEMENT FOR PARTICIPATION IN THE CITY OF DENVER & METRO MAYORS CAUCUS PARTICIPATING JURISDICTIONS 2013 METRO MORTGAGE ASSISTANCE PROGRAM WHEREAS, the Metro Mayors Caucus (the "Caucus"), a collaborative of mayors in the Denver metropolitan region, was formed to address issues of regional importance and scope; and WHEREAS, in coordination with the Caucus and its participating jurisdictions, the City and County of Denver ("Denver") has sponsored its 2013 Metro Mortgage Assistance Plus Program to provide competitive fixed rate 30-year mortgage loans which will be coupled with down payment and closing cost assistance grants in connection with financing mortgage loans for residential facilities, intended for use as the sole place of residence by the owners thereof, for low —and middle — income families (the "Program"); and WHEREAS, Denver has invited the Town to participate in the Program; and WHEREAS, the State of Colorado (the "State") Constitution Article XIV, Section 18(2)(a) provides that nothing in the Constitution shall prohibit any of the State's political subdivisions from cooperating with one another to provide any service lawfully authorized to each of the cooperating units; and WHEREAS, the Town has the full legal authority to participate in the Program pursuant to the general powers granted to it in Title 31, Article I5, Colorado Revised Statutes, as amended; and WHEREAS, the Town desires to participate in the Program and for such purpose the Board A Trustees desire to approve a Delegation and Participation Agreement to delegate to Denver the authority of the Town to take action and exercise powers on behalf of the Town with respect to the Program within the Town's boundaries; and WHEREAS, the Board of Trustees finds that participation in the Program is in the best interest of the Town and its citizens; N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E BOARD OF TRUSTEES OF THE TOWN OF FIRESTONE, COLORADO: Section 1. The proposed Delegation and Participation Agreement (the "Agreement") between the Town and the City and County of Denver for the Town's participation in the City of Denver & Metro Mayors Caucus Participating Jurisdictions 2013 Metro Mortgage Assistance Program is hereby approved in essentially the same form as the copy of such Agreement accompanying this Resolution. 1 Section 2. The Mayor is hereby authorized to execute the Agreement on behalf of the Town, and is further authorized to negotiate and approve on behalf of the Town such revisions to the Agreement as the Mayor determines are necessary or desirable for the protection of the Town, so long as the essential terms and conditions of the Agreement are not altered. Section 3. The Town Board hereby approves the delegation to Denver in said Agreement of the authority of the Town to take action and exercise power under law on behalf of the Town with respect to the Program within the Town's boundaries. The Town hereby delegates to Denver the authority of the Town to take action and exercise power under the Act on behalf of the Town with respect to the Program within the Town's boundaries. 1 Section 2. Denver hereby accepts the delegation of authority from the Town pursuant to Section I hereof and agrees to abide by each of the terms and conditions of this Delegation and Participation Agreement in connection with the use of such delegation. Denver agrees to make the Program available to the Town for the origination of home mortgages within the Town's boundaries. Section 3. The participation of the Town in the Program, and all undertakings, obligations, duties and rights of the Town and Denver under this Delegation and Participation Agreement, are contingent upon the implementation of the Program. Section 4. In the event that the Program is not implemented by Denver or the Program is discontinued by Denver, this Delegation and Participation Agreement, and all duties, obligations and rights of Denver and the Town hereunder, shall terminate. If the Program is not implemented or is terminated, the Town agrees to hold Denver harmless for any costs or any other liabilities incurred by the Town with respect to the adoption and approval of this Delegation and Participation Agreement or any other Town actions related thereto. Section 5. The Town's participation in the Program pursuant to this Delegation and Participation Agreement shall not be construed as creating or constituting a general obligation or multiple fiscal year direct or indirect indebtedness or other financial obligation whatsoever of the Town nor a mandatory payment obligation of the Town in any fiscal year during which this Delegation and Participation Agreement shall be in effect.
